Political Manipulation in Justice Decisions
This chapter explores the Justice Department's decision to dismiss a case against Mayor Adams, raising concerns about potential political manipulation tied to immigration policies. It highlights a significant courtroom hearing where the judge confirmed the possibility of reinstating charges, showcasing the complex interplay between justice and political agendas. The discussion questions the implications of the case's unusual circumstances and the larger impact on the rule of law in the U.S.
